Description
On 2025-08-14 on Mount Rausu in Hokkaido, a 26-year-old man descending the mountain encountered and was fatally attacked by a mother brown bear with a cub. The site was at the intersection of a hiking trail and an animal path leading to ant-rich rocks, and the mother-and-cub bears had been repeatedly appearing in that visible area.

Summary
A 26-year-old man who had returned from Tokyo to climb Mount Rausu in Shiretoko, aiming to complete Japan's 100 famous mountains, was killed on August 14 while descending after encountering a mother brown bear with a cub. His family is grieving; the attack occurred at a known intersection of a trail and animal path where bears frequently appear. Many other hikers were rescued by helicopter, and the incident has renewed calls for measures against habituated bears in the area.
